Job description

Practice Manager- Urology

Our leaders shape strategic initiatives, develop passionate teams, and work to improve health outcomes. They advance our mission and exemplify excellence, compassion, teamwork and purpose in all that they do. Indiana University Health is seeking individuals who embody these values to join our Urology leadership team in the role of Practice Manager.

Accountable for directing and facilitating many aspects of management both for the patient care staff as well as for the clerical staff in order to deliver efficient, effective and quality patient care. Assists the Director in planning, directing and overall operations within their areas of responsibility. Provides the day to day supervision in assigned patient services areas, financial management and facility adequacy of their assigned areas. Maintains optimal communication and collaboration between practice staff, physicians, external customers and appropriate health system staff to ensure service delivery that exceeds the needs and expectations of customer bases towards service excellence.

This is a fully onsite role Monday-Friday day shift. Previous leadership and healthcare experience are preferred.

Key Relationships

Reports to: Medical Group Administrative Director

Direct Reports: 15

Key Relationships: Other specialties and clinics where they are visiting

Candidate Qualifications

As one of Indiana’s largest employers and the most comprehensive medical system in the state, our vision is to lead the transformation of healthcare through quality, innovation and education, and make Indiana one of the nation’s healthiest states.

IU Health is the largest health system in Indiana with nearly 40,000 team members, 16 hospitals and $8.64 billion in operating revenue. The system’s programs in cancer, cardiovascular, neuroscience, orthopedics, pediatrics and transplants have received national recognition for quality patient care. IU Health, in partnership with the Indiana University School of Medicine, bring together highly skilled physicians and researchers and educators into close collaboration to provide world-class care for children and adults and improve the health of patients and communities across Indiana.
